The accurate measurement of blood pressure is an essential component of the healthcare industry, as it is essential for the treatment and safety of patients. Directly following the implantation of an arterial puncture, the IBP transducer, more precisely the disposable invasive blood pressure transducer, is an instrument that is intended to measure the luminal pressure within the arterial system. Using this method guarantees accurate readings, which are necessary for efficient patient monitoring, particularly in settings that are associated with critical care treatment.
